TORONTO—Manager Brandon Hyde has established rules for his use of closer Félix Bautista, who missed all of 2024 after having Tommy John surgery in October 2023. Hyde won’t use Bautista in consecutive games or for more than one inning in the first half of the season.

Hyde didn’t use Bautista in Thursday’s 12-2 opening-game victory over the Toronto Blue Jays. He knows if he uses the closer in a lopsided game, he won’t have him the next day in a possible save situation.

“When I get him up, I’d love to be able to get him in the game,” Hyde said. “A lot of times, closer-wise or high-leverage guys, that’s not the case. I had [Gregory] Soto up and went to somebody else when the inning was over because the lead extended …I ’m just trying to handle Félix as well as I possibly can.”

Bautista was last in a game last Sunday against Atlanta in North Port, Florida.

“That’s the plan we discussed, to find a way to have me stay ready and stay healthy throughout the entire season,” Bautista said through a team translator. “Have that continue going through the playoffs, hopefully.

“I’m available for whenever they need me. I think, ultimately, at that point, it’s the manager’s decision for whenever he chooses. I do know, I think what’s been discussed is that they would prefer having me pitch in those closer games, games that might be more important, closer games. Then again, if I go through a stretch of games when I haven’t pitched, then I might be used in the one of the games like yesterday.”

Rodriguez to ramp up activity

Starting pitcher Grayson Rodriguez threw before Friday night’s game against Toronto. On Sunday, Hyde said he’ll step up activity. Rodriguez is on the 15-day injured list with right elbow inflammation.

Hyde calls it his “first mini-side, a really, really light side. The side progression starts on Sunday.”

Note: Jorge Mateo is batting ninth and playing shortstop, his first time in the Orioles’ starting lineup since he injured his left elbow on July 23rd, 2024.
